Driveway runoff control services focus on managing the flow of water that drains from a property’s driveway during rainstorms or melting snow. These services typically involve installing drainage systems, such as trenches, channels, or catch basins, to direct water away from the driveway and the foundation of the home. Proper runoff management helps prevent water from pooling or seeping into unwanted areas, reducing the risk of damage caused by excess moisture. Local contractors specializing in driveway runoff control can assess the property’s landscape and recommend solutions tailored to effectively handle stormwater, ensuring that it flows safely away from the home and surrounding structures.

Many property owners seek driveway runoff control services to address common problems like flooding, erosion, and water pooling on driveways. Excess water can cause cracks, potholes, and deterioration of the driveway surface over time. Additionally, poor drainage can lead to water seeping into basements or crawl spaces, potentially causing mold or structural issues. Driveway runoff control solutions help mitigate these concerns by improving water flow and preventing standing water, which can be both a nuisance and a source of damage. Homeowners noticing water accumulation after storms or experiencing repeated driveway flooding are often advised to consider these services.

Driveway runoff control is often needed on residential properties, especially those with sloped driveways or uneven terrain. Homes situated on hilly or uneven lots tend to experience more runoff issues, making proper drainage essential. Commercial properties, such as parking lots or business entrances, also frequently require runoff management to maintain safety and prevent property damage. In neighborhoods with clay or compacted soil, water may not drain efficiently, increasing the importance of professional drainage solutions. What causes driveway runoff problems? Driveway runoff issues can be caused by poor drainage, improper grading, or clogged gutters that prevent water from flowing away properly.

How can driveway runoff be controlled? Local contractors may install drainage systems such as French drains, catch basins, or slope adjustments to manage runoff effectively.

What are common signs of driveway runoff issues? Signs include pooling water, erosion around the driveway edges, or water spilling over onto walkways and foundations.

Are there different solutions for various driveway types? Yes, solutions can vary based on driveway material, slope, and surrounding landscape, with local service providers able to recommend appropriate options.
